Aftermarket exhaust question
I already have the ebay headers on my boxster and just ordered the cheapo ebay exhaust. I have a welder, grinder etc so I'm not too worried about fit but I'm wondering if I should go ahead and buy the cat delete as well. Is anyone running the ebay header and exhaust combo? How loud is it? How much better does it sound with the cats deleted? I only use the car on the weekends so its not going to bug me everyday.
Also anyone know how much lighter the ebay exhaust is then the stock one? The stock unit has got to be 75lbs.

In a moment of weakness I had a shop install the exhaust. They charged 45 bucks and I'm glad I did it! It was a ******************** getting it to line up straight but it finally did. It's still very quite and does him a bit on the highway. I think I'm going to go for the cat delete next and see how that works out. Definitely a good upgrade for the weight saving alone.
